One of the Top Sprinters in the State. Finished 2nd at the UIL 4A State Championship in the 200 Meters at 21.48. Won his heat at the Texas Relays in the 100 Meters with a time of 10.63 then finished 6th in the Finals at 10. 61 which is the best time I've found on him. Rivals hasn't updated him in 6 months so this this is stale but they listed offers from SMU and Louisiana Monroe. Rated 5.2 and a 2 star. Measured at the Dallas Rivals camp at SMU at 5-9.8 and 168 pounds(verified). DMN had his Senior Receiving numbers of 29 catches for 647 yards and 8 TDs but getoveryourselfStallion.com has more. He is a big play threat all over the field for example he rushed for 10 yards per carry 30 rushes for 308 yards and another TD. I noticed one of his TDs in his playoff games was a 95 yard TD reception and in another game he had an 85 yard KO Return-probaly there are more. Noticed he got named as an honorable mention Player of the Week where they noted he recovered a fumble and blocked a PAT so he probably has some stats on defense too. Unanimous All-District at WR as a Senior. As a Junior averaged over 30 yards a catch with 21 Receptions for 651 yards and 8 TDs and was First Team All-District.
